Crete: 38-year-old man temporarily detained for chasing Germans in Mylopotamos

The temporary detainee was recognized o 38 years who is accused of being involved in the persecution of German tourists in Mylopotamos last Friday.

According to the information, the order states that the case “is of extreme seriousness, on the one hand, due to the time when it allegedly took place, that is, in the middle of the tourist season, and on the other hand, for the place, Crete, which is an island. which attracts tourists from all over the world.

The Supreme Court prosecutor also points to the risk of adverse reporting that could damage the country’s hospitable image. The order also notes that the investigation must be deep and full, thorough and with the establishment of all the facts.

Dogyakov’s intervention comes at a time when there is already a delay in the process of self-incrimination and in the process of arrest of the two defendants.

As regards the history of the case and according to the complaints, in the morning hours of August 19, 2022, in the area of ​​the municipality of Mylopotamos, a 38-year-old Greek was driving a 4×4 car belonging to him. , in which the 36-year-old was also a passenger, got into an accident with a rented car in which tourists from Germany were traveling.

After that, the Greeks clashed with foreigners, inflicting bodily harm on them, as well as damaging their vehicle, and in addition, during the fight, they demonstrated a knife.

Version of the defendants

According to cretalive.gr, the defendants claim that one of the Germans, a boxer, punched a 38-year-old man in the face so that he injured his nose.

The 38-year-old man’s side also cites the relevant medical report, while the same source says he will also be asked to be examined by a medical examiner.


horror scene

However, information indicates that the start was made by a 38-year-old 4×4 driver who, when the Germans asked him for damage data, got out of the car and hit the 25-year-old German in the face, sitting in the passenger seat with the window open.

After seeing his brother being beaten, the 27-year-old German got out of the rented car and hit the 38-year-old.

Judging by the description, a 36-year-old Cretan navigator, who was also caught hand in hand with a 25-year-old German, took an active part in the episode.

And while the fight was going on, the 38-year-old allegedly went out on 4×4, took a knife and threateningly moved towards the Germans, who, seeing the impending danger, entered the rental and began to leave.

What happened next was even more dangerous, as two Cretans allegedly pursued the German car, tripping over it several times.

When they managed to overtake them, they were hit in reverse and their rear wheels rested on the hood of a rental car with scenes recorded by a security camera.

The German’s family believes the attack was racially motivated and say they are still alive thanks to the experienced demeanor of the 46-year-old driver.

They also acknowledge that the help of the local villagers of Perama, who helped them escape, was the catalyst.
